Specialists here at The Foot Institute – Red Deer specialize in the surgical and medical treatment of the ankle and foot. Our podiatrists invest approximately 10 years in learning, the first four years in undergrad studies to obtain a Bachelors Degree, and the next four years in Medical School to get a Podiatric Medical Degree. Podiatric Medical School is similar to conventional medical school and in point of fact several podiatry programmes are located inside these institutions. After securing a Podiatric Medial Degree, Doctors at the Foot Institute finish a hospital "internship" or residency for yet another one to three years.
At the completion of the internship or residency, our Podiatric physicians have gained comprehensive healthcare education with an emphasis on conditions concerning the feet and ankles. Our Doctors are qualified to treat issues stretching from usual ailments such as ingrown and fungal toenails, to those which are far more obscure including clubfoot, bunions, or reconstructive surgery of the foot. Our Doctors have considerable surgical education which supply them the practical experience essential to perform surgical treatment on those problems that are best treated through surgical treatment.
Foot Institute Doctors additionally have a thorough knowledge and understanding of biomechanics, which is the study of the forces which the feet and legs receive as we walk, run or carry out other activities. Comprehending biomechanics and gait irregularities facilitates a Foot doctor to develop shoes and orthotics which can bestow pain relief and help prevent numerous conditions which the feet frequently encounter.
